No temp reading after board bypass 200 1988

I was getting sporadic readings from my temp gauge and so I finally did the bypass and now I am getting nothing. I'm pretty sure I did the bypass correct but I am not 100% sure I reconnected the wires to the back of the cluster right.
There is a blue wire, a red and white and a yellow and red. I noticed that there is a recieving end hookup next to the bottom of the Speedo but I can't find a wire to connect to it.
Can someone take pity on me and give me the layout of the cluster hookups?
